Bananas Foster Bread Pudding

ingredients
- 3 french bread French baguettes, cut into cubes (2 DAY OLD)
- 1 1⁄2 cups butter
- 2 tablespoons cinnamon
- 1 cup chopped pecans
- 1 cup sugar
- 1 cup brown sugar
- 2 1⁄2 cups whipping cream
- 5 eggs
- 4 medium bananas, sliced
- your favorite vanilla ice cream
directions
- Bring butter, cinnamon, sugars, and pecans to a simmer in medium saucepan.
- Add bread cubes to mixture; stir until well coated.
- In large bowl mix cream and eggs; add bananas.
- Fold sugars and custard mixtures together, distributing bananas evenly.
- Pour into buttered 11x7x2-inch pan.
- Let stand 30 minutes to 1 hour to let bread absorb liquid.
- Bake 1 hour or until mixture is set in 325 degree oven.
- Serve warm or cool 3 hours before refrigerating covered.
- Serve with ice cream.
